Panic Disorder
A mental health condition characterized by sudden and repeated attacks of intense fear and discomfort, accompanied by physical symptoms such as heart palpitations and dizziness.
Bipolar Disorder
A mental health condition characterized by extreme mood swings that include emotional highs (mania or hypomania) and lows (depression).
